I made a mistake when I first posted PH is 8.2 not 8.5 and all other testing shows nothing. I bought fully cured brazil LR and have been watching all kinds of cool things coming out of it. Now I am getting a mat of brown algae all over some of the rock! should I get some snails to take care of this?
 
Snails or any inverts won't eat it. It sounds like cyano maybe and its common in a new tank. I have some in my new 75 gallon tank but its getting alot better and now theres not much at all. Theres a pinned thread about cyano algae and how to get rid of it. May not be cyano. There is a brown algae thats common in new tanks but I don't know the name but I know nothing will eat it.
 
Is it a film? Does it fall apart when hit with a turkey baster?

The brown mat is likely a mixture of diatoms, cyanobacteria, and dinoflagellates. Sometimes more circulation helps, or reduced feeding. Can you post calcium and alkalinity numbers?
